osmnx - сохранить местоположение ближайших ребер - PullRequest
0 голосов
/ 07 ноября 2019

У меня есть область (например, город), и я хочу знать, какие области в ней являются жилыми районами, а какие нет (море, парк и т. Д.).

Лучший способ, который я нашелдолжен был обнаружить все ребра, которые находятся ближе всего ко всем узлам города, и выбрать только те, которые помечены как «living_street».

После этого все ребра имеют тип «LINESTRING», и из-за этогоЯ не могу извлечь их местоположения (LON, Lat).

Другим способом было определить идентификатор каждого ребра, но невозможно преобразовать его в (lon, lat) без сканирования всех ребер df и проверить, какой из них правильный.

Кроме того, я хочу сохранить изображение, нанесенное на карту, и сохранить его, но после того, как я сохранил его и открыл файлы в QGIS, я увидел карту без построения графика.

Должен ли я сделать что-то другое, когда я хочу перейти на карту и сохранить изменения?

Работа с python 3, pycharm \ jupyter

TIA

...